Can one get hiv infection when pt. urine exposureI was exposed to the urine of a pt with hiv who has only been on med's 2 weeks, had a tear in my glove and his urine entered my cut in finger which was bleeding.Should I take hiv meds for a month I am negative....Response from Richard Cordova III
Test Positive Aware Network
Hi there:Thanks for writing in. This incident posed NO RISK. There are only four fluids that are capable of transmitting the virus. They are:1. Semen2. Vaginal secretions3. Blood4. Breast MilkIn health,Richard...
